From 2a5ea6c627e658da83930d3aff6d0fbfa7b58f9f Mon Sep 17 00:00:00 2001 From: Valentin Ziegler Date: Mon, 24 Nov 2003 15:57:52 +0000 Subject: [PATCH] Valentin Ziegler: added ROCK Net DNS module git-svn-id: http://www.rocklinux.org/svn/rock-linux/trunk@1855 c5f82cb5-29bc-0310-9cd0-bff59a50e3bc --- Documentation/Developers/CHANGELOG-RENE | 4 ++++ package/base/sysfiles/rocknet_modules_dns.sh | 17 +++++++++++++++++ 2 files changed, 21 insertions(+) create mode 100644 package/base/sysfiles/rocknet_modules_dns.sh diff --git a/Documentation/Developers/CHANGELOG-RENE b/Documentation/Developers/CHANGELOG-RENE index e1085fda1..a553504ab 100644 --- a/Documentation/Developers/CHANGELOG-RENE +++ b/Documentation/Developers/CHANGELOG-RENE @@ -1,4 +1,8 @@ +*) 2003-11-24 (2.0.0-rc3 - 2.0.0-rc4) + + - Valentin Ziegler: added ROCK Net DNS module + *) 2003-11-23 (2.0.0-rc3 - 2.0.0-rc4) - updated syslinux (2.0.7) diff --git a/package/base/sysfiles/rocknet_modules_dns.sh b/package/base/sysfiles/rocknet_modules_dns.sh new file mode 100644 index 000000000..fcde40e56 --- /dev/null +++ b/package/base/sysfiles/rocknet_modules_dns.sh @@ -0,0 +1,17 @@ + +dns_init() { + if isfirst "dns"; then + addcode up 4 1 "echo -n "" > /etc/resolv.conf" + fi +} + +public_nameserver() { + addcode up 4 5 "echo nameserver $1 >> /etc/resolv.conf" + dns_init +} + +public_search() { + addcode up 4 4 "echo search $1 >> /etc/resolv.conf" + dns_init +} +